Suspect and 2 others dead, 2 police officers wounded in shooting at Elkhart, Indiana, store
There was no immediate word on what prompted the gunfire, but investigators said there was no threat to the public.
3 people dead, 2 officers injured in shooting at Elkhart grocery
On Tuesday afternoon, the Elkhart County Prosecutor’s Office identified the two people killed in the grocery: Benjamin S. Jeffery, 49, and Annasue Rocha, 19, both of Elkhart. Rocha worked at Martin’s, and Jeffery was a customer in the grocery.
